Output fb89c1b066054f6909011faf14b8302aa27e2433be337d6bc0b0ac161569454f:0

value
1371590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 970eb7a5d9a34d9deea03dd1f34c37191fa7d9e6 OP_EQUAL
address
3FTjb6FDT7m4EkSCrgYK42o7CJh8vhezBE
transaction
fb89c1b066054f6909011faf14b8302aa27e2433be337d6bc0b0ac161569454f
spent
true